The Ph.D. in Electronics and Communication Engineering at Siddhartha Academy of Higher Education (SAHE University), formerly Velagapudi Ramakrishna Siddhartha Engineering College (VRSEC), is a full-time doctoral research program offered under the Department of Electronics and Communication Engineering. The Ph.D. program in ECE was established in 2024 with an annual intake of 12 scholars. The program is available under both Full-Time and Part-Time categories, with full-time scholars receiving a fellowship of INR 35,000 per month for up to 3 years (extendable to 4 years). The program has a minimum duration of 2 years (excluding coursework) and a maximum of 6 years. Admission is based on the SRCAT (Siddhartha Research Common Admission Test), with exemptions for candidates holding valid CSIR-UGC NET, APRCET, or APSET scores. Research areas include AI-based Wireless Communication, 6G, High Data Rate WLAN, Remote Sensing, Image Processing, Machine Learning, and Deep Learning. The department has received licensed EDA tools (Synopsys, Cadence, Keysight, Ansys, Xilinx) under the MeitY-supported C2S ChipIN programme, and has research grants worth INR 5 crores, 40 patents, and 677 publications.

Key Points

  • The ECE department at SAHE University has received licensed EDA tools including Synopsys, Cadence, Keysight, Ansys, and Xilinx under the MeitY-supported C2S ChipIN programme, giving Ph.D. scholars access to industry-standard semiconductor and RF design tools.
  • The department has research grants worth INR 5 crores (from BARC, ISRO, DST, DRDO, and other agencies), 40 patents, 677 research publications, and 15 industry collaborations, including MoUs with IIT Bombay, IISc Bangalore, and Lam Research.
  • A BRNS (Board of Research in Nuclear Sciences) research grant of INR 28 lakhs has been sanctioned to the ECE department, and a faculty startup (NPHSAT Systems Pvt. Ltd.) has won a seed grant of INR 15 lakhs from MSME, Government of India.
  • The department has established a TIFAC CORE in Telematics (supported by DST, New Delhi) with an outlay of INR 1.6 crores, the first of its kind in Andhra Pradesh, for producing industry-ready students in focused core areas.
  • Specialized research infrastructure includes a Micro-Nano Fabrication Centre, Antenna Measurements Lab, Incubation Centre with 4 startups, and industry-collaborated labs with EFFTRONICS (IoT) and TESSOLVE (Test Engineering).

SAHE Ph.D. ECE Fees

Fee Structure

Fee ComponentAmount
One-Time Registration Fee₹10,000
Tuition Fee - Full Time (per semester)₹20,000
Tuition Fee - Part Time (per semester)₹15,000
Thesis Evaluation Fee (one-time)₹10,000
Total Fees - Full Time (4 semesters coursework + thesis)₹1,00,000
Total Fees - Part Time (4 semesters coursework + thesis)₹80,000
  • The one-time registration fee of ₹10,000 is paid at the time of admission.
  • Tuition fee is charged per semester during the coursework period (minimum 12 credits, maximum 16 credits).
  • The thesis evaluation fee of ₹10,000 is a one-time charge payable at the time of thesis submission.
  • Full-time scholars with fellowship receive ₹35,000 per month for up to 3 years (extendable to 4 years), significantly offsetting the program cost.
  • Hostel accommodation is optional and available at approximately ₹15,000-23,000 per year for room rent, plus mess charges of ₹1,500-2,000 per month.
  • No EMI options are officially published; students may contact the accounts office for payment details.

Eligibility Criteria

  • Candidates must hold a Master's degree in Engineering/Technology (M.Tech/M.E.) in Electronics and Communication Engineering, VLSI Design, Signal Processing, or a relevant branch with a minimum of 60% aggregate marks or CGPA of 6.5/10 for General category (55% or CGPA 6.0/10 for SC/ST/OBC candidates).
  • A valid SRCAT (Siddhartha Research Common Admission Test) score is mandatory; candidates with valid CSIR-UGC NET, APRCET, or APSET scores are exempted from SRCAT.
  • Candidates sponsored by institutions, research organizations, or industries are also eligible under the Part-Time category without fellowship.

Admission Process

  • Check the Ph.D. Admissions notification on the official website at siddhartha.edu.in/phd-admissions/.
  • Register and submit the online application form at admissions.siddhartha.edu.in along with required documents (M.Tech/M.E. mark sheets, NET/APRCET/APSET scorecard if applicable, category certificate).
  • Appear for the SRCAT written test (if not exempted through NET/APRCET/APSET).
  • Attend the personal interview conducted by the Doctoral Admissions Committee.
  • Upon selection, complete the registration formalities and fee payment to confirm admission.
  • Download the Ph.D. Admission Form, Undertaking, and Guide Acceptance Form from siddhartha.edu.in/ph-d-programmes/ and submit as required.

SAHE Ph.D. ECE Scholarships 2026

Scholarships and Fellowships

Scholarship / FellowshipEligibilityAmountMode
SAHE University Ph.D. Fellowship (Full-Time)Full-time Ph.D. scholars admitted under the fellowship categoryINR 35,000 per month for 3 years (extendable to 4 years)Institutional
CSIR-UGC NET JRFCandidates qualifying CSIR-UGC NET with JRF rankINR 37,000 per month (JRF); INR 42,000 per month (SRF)Central Government (CSIR/UGC)
GATE ScholarshipGATE-qualified candidates admitted to Ph.D. programs at AICTE-approved institutionsINR 12,400 per monthCentral Government (AICTE/MHRD)
Jagananna Vidya Deevena (AP Government)SC/ST/BC/EBC/Minority students with family income below prescribed limitFull tuition fee reimbursementState Government
AICTE Doctoral FellowshipCandidates enrolled in Ph.D. at AICTE-approved institutionsAs per AICTE normsCentral Government (AICTE)
  • The SAHE University institutional fellowship of INR 35,000/month is available only for full-time scholars admitted under the fellowship category; self-financed and part-time candidates are not eligible.
  • CSIR-UGC NET JRF holders exempted from SRCAT may also be eligible for the NET fellowship if registered as full-time scholars.
  • GATE scholarship applicability for Ph.D. scholars should be confirmed with the university at the time of admission.
  • Jagananna Vidya Deevena covers tuition fee reimbursement for eligible AP state students; applications must be submitted through the AP government scholarship portal.

Ques. What is the fellowship amount and conditions for Ph.D. ECE scholars at SAHE University?

Ans. Full-time Ph.D. scholars at SAHE University receive a fellowship of INR 35,000 per month for 3 years, extendable to a 4th year based on the Doctoral Committee's recommendation. The fellowship requires scholars to work on campus throughout the research program and is subject to satisfactory progress as evaluated through periodic Research Advisory Committee (RAC) reviews. Scholars must submit monthly status reports as per the university's Ph.D. regulations. Additionally, scholars working on externally funded projects (BARC, ISRO, DST grants) may receive additional project-based stipends as JRF/SRF, which are separate from the institutional fellowship. Self-financed full-time and part-time scholars are not eligible for the institutional fellowship.

Ques. What is the TIFAC CORE in Telematics at SAHE University, and how does it benefit Ph.D. ECE scholars?

Ans. The TIFAC CORE (Technology Information, Forecasting and Assessment Council - Centre of Relevance and Excellence) in Telematics was established at SAHE University's ECE department with support from DST (Department of Science and Technology), New Delhi, and industry partners, with an outlay of INR 1.6 crores. It is the first such centre in Andhra Pradesh and focuses on producing industry-ready students and researchers in core areas of telematics, which encompasses telecommunications, computing, and information technology. For Ph.D. scholars, the TIFAC CORE provides access to specialized equipment, industry connections, and collaborative research opportunities in areas such as wireless communication, signal processing, and embedded systems. Scholars can leverage this centre for their doctoral research and for industry-sponsored projects.
